Summary

In this study, the constituents of rhizome oils were analysed using gas chromatography-mass spectrometry. There are 25 compounds in Kaempferia rotunda L. tuberous rhizome: alpha-pinene (4,48%), camphene (20,85%), pentadecane (15,47%), camphor (10,15%), alpha terpinolene (1,01%), bornyl acetate (5,65%), alpha-selinene (2,32%) gamma-curcumene (3,22%, heptadecane (3,80%), alpha-cedrene (3,64%), alpha-amorphene (4,92%), alpha-curcumine (2,68%), benzyl-benzoate (7,56%), eucalypyol (1,01%) and some important other compounds. The protocol for in vitro propagation was conducted and study on chemical components of rhizomes from Kaempferia rotunda L. The MS medium supplemented with BA 2 mg/L and Kinetin 0,2 mg/L gave higher number of shoots (4,67 shoots/explant). MS 1/2 medium supplemented with NAA 0,5 mg/L was suitable for plantlet formation (shoot height : 12,05 cm and 14,56 roots/explant) . In vitro plant with complete vertion grown on substrates land reached 100% survival rate.
